Orca is an LLM developed by Microsoft that has 13 billion best AI model parameters. It aims to improve on advancements made by other models by imitating the reasoning procedures achieved by LLMs. The research surrounding Orca involved teaching smaller models to reason the same way larger models do. Orca 2 was built on top of the 7 billion and 13 billion parameter versions of Llama 2.

Lamda (Language Model for Dialogue Applications) is a family of LLMs developed by Google Brain in 2021. Lamda used a decoder-only transformer language model and was pre-trained on a large corpus of text. In 2022, Lambda gained widespread attention when then-Google engineer Blake Lemoine went public with claims that the program was sentient. An AI model is a type of computer program trained on large datasets to recognize patterns, make predictions and generate outputs with minimal human intervention. The process begins with human researchers feeding the model relevant data that has been cleaned and prepared ahead of time. Then, they apply algorithms — sets of mathematical rules and instructions — that help the model learn how to identify specific patterns within the training data.

BERT’s architecture is a stack of transformer encoders and features 342 million parameters. BERT was pre-trained on a large corpus of data then fine-tuned to perform specific tasks along with natural language inference and sentence text similarity.

On prompts from LongFact and FactScore benchmarks, GPT‑5 makes ~80% fewer factual errors than o3. This makes it better suited for agentic use cases where correctness matters—especially in code, data, and decision-making. GPT‑5 sets new records on benchmarks of instruction following (69.6% on Scale MultiChallenge, as graded by o3‑mini) and tool calling (96.7% on τ2-bench telecom).

Cohere’s Command R+ model excels at complex retrieval-augmented generation (or RAG) applications for enterprises. That means it can find and cite specific pieces of information really well. (The inventor of RAG actually works at Cohere.) Still, RAG doesn’t fully solve AI’s hallucination problem. The YOLOv8 pose estimation model allows you to detect keypoints in an image. Keypoint detection enables you to identify specific points on an image. For example, you can identify the orientation of a part on an assembly line with keypoint detection. This functionality could be used to ensure the orientation of the part is correct before moving to the next step in the assembly process. You could use keypoint detection to identify key points on a robotic arm, for use in measuring the envelope of the device.

Character.ai is free to use with basic features that allow users to create and interact with AI characters. However, the platform has recently introduced a paid subscription called Character.ai+ for $9.99 per month. The paid version includes faster response times, early access to new features, and priority access during peak usage periods.

The Elo score system, inspired by chess, functions as a dynamic indicator of a model’s skill level. Thus, a model’s performance evolves based on wins and losses against other models, contributing to an increasingly accurate evaluation.
